A ball bounces to 80% of its original height. What fraction of its mechanical energy is lost in each bounce?

Answer
0.20
Explanation
Solution
Let the ball is dropped from height h,
Initial potential energy = mgh.
Potential energy after first bounce = mg × 80% of h = 0.80 mgh.
Potential energy lost in each bounce = 0.20 mgh
Fraction of potential energy lost in each bounce
